Kathleen Freeman (22 June 1897 – 21 February 1959) was a gay British classical scholar and (under the pseudonym Mary Fitt) author of detective novels. She was a lecturer in Greek at the University College of South Wales and Monmouthshire, Cardiff between 1919 and 1946.
